Restoring Your Files After a Ransomware Attack: Critical Tools & Techniques
Facing a ransomware attack can be horrific. The attackers encrypt your valuable data, demanding payment for the key to restore access. While prevention is always the best strategy, understanding data recovery options is crucial in case of an incident. This involves a mix of advanced tools and informed strategies.
One critical step is identifying the ransomware variant. There are many different types, each with its own features. Understanding the specific type can help you find potential vulnerabilities or workarounds. Several online resources offer databases to identify ransomware strains based on their attack patterns and file extensions they use.
- Malware Removal Tools: A robust security suite can sometimes detect and remove ransomware before it encrypts your data. Even if an infection has occurred, some antivirus programs might offer partial recovery options.
- Data Backup: Having regular snapshots is the most effective way to recover from ransomware. Ideally, store backups on a separate drive or in the cloud, disconnected from your primary network to prevent them from being encrypted by the attack.
- Data Salvage Tools: These programs can sometimes retrieve deleted files, even those encrypted by ransomware. They work by scanning your hard drive for fragments of lost data and attempting to reconstruct them.
Contacting cybersecurity experts can also be invaluable. They have the experience and knowledge to analyze the situation, assess the best course of action, and potentially offer more specialized recovery solutions. Remember, swift action is crucial in mitigating the damage caused by ransomware.
A Comprehensive Guide to Mitigating Ransomware Attacks
In today's rapidly evolving landscape, businesses of all scales are increasingly vulnerable to ransomware attacks. These malicious programs can cripple infrastructure, leading to significant financial losses and disruption. A well-defined ransomware disaster recovery plan is essential for mitigating the impact of such attacks and ensuring business continuity.
- Develop a comprehensive data backup strategy, including frequent backups and offsite storage to guarantee data recovery in case of an attack.
- Recognize critical systems and applications that require immediate attention during a ransomware incident. Prioritize their restoration to minimize service interruptions.
- Implement clear communication protocols for stakeholders, including employees, customers, and partners, to disseminate timely updates on the situation and planned recovery efforts.
- Perform regular cybersecurity simulations to educate employees about ransomware threats and best practices for prevention and response.
By implementing a robust ransomware disaster recovery plan, businesses can successfully minimize the damage caused by attacks, protect their reputation, and continue functioning with minimal disruption. Remember, being proactive is crucial for navigating the complexities of a ransomware incident.
